Role Summary & Impact

The Network Connection Director plays a pivotal role in driving operational excellence across the Unilever account, ensuring teams are connected, aligned, and operating at maximum effectiveness to deliver exceptional client and business outcomes. Responsible for analysing and optimising processes across a complex global network, this role identifies opportunities to streamline workflows, improve resource utilisation, enhance collaboration, and embed a culture of continuous improvement.

Working closely with leadership and cross-functional teams, the Network Connection Director leverages data, insights, and best practices to improve efficiency, strengthen governance, and ensure alignment with strategic business objectives. Through proactive risk management, performance reporting, and operational oversight, they drive measurable improvements in team effectiveness, project delivery, and organisational productivity. By championing scalable ways of working and fostering a high-performing, connected culture, the role enables the wider organisation to adapt, evolve, and consistently deliver outstanding commercial and client results.

Responsibilities

  1. Process Optimisation
    • Analyse current workflows and identify opportunities for improvement.
    • Implement streamlined processes to reduce inefficiencies and enhance productivity.
    • Leverage automation tools and best practices to optimise operational tasks.
  2. Team Efficiency
    • Monitor team performance metrics and identify bottlenecks.
    • Develop strategies to maximise resource utilisation across teams.
    • Foster cross-functional collaboration to ensure smooth project delivery.
  3. Continuous Improvement
    • Create and maintain a culture of continuous improvement across the organisation.
    • Conduct regular process reviews and update documentation accordingly.
    • Train and mentor team members on optimised practices and methodologies.
  4. Operational Alignment
    • Align team goals with broader organisational objectives to ensure cohesive efforts.
    • Collaborate with leadership to set clear priorities and deliverables.
    • Provide regular progress reports and insights to stakeholders.
  5. Risk Management and Problem Solving
    • Identify potential risks associated with process inefficiencies and address them proactively.
    • Act as a point of escalation for operational challenges and lead resolution efforts.
  6. Performance Reporting
    • Monitor and track project deliverables & performance across all teams.
    • Manage and report on the team’s KPIs to measure success.
    • Use data-driven insights to recommend and implement process enhancements.

What you need to know about the London Tech Scene

London isn't just a hub for established businesses; it's also a nursery for innovation. Boasting one of the most recognized fintech ecosystems in Europe, attracting billions in investments each year, London's success has made it a go-to destination for startups looking to make their mark. Top U.K. companies like Hoptin, Moneybox and Marshmallow have already made the city their base — yet fintech is just the beginning. From healthtech to renewable energy to cybersecurity and beyond, the city's startups are breaking new ground across a range of industries.
